★ UNIT INVESTIGASI KHUSUS ★
Biro Detektif Kode
SMPN 2 Welahan
Misi: Temukan & Basmi Bug di Scratch! 🐛
Sentuh tombol untuk memulai ▲
★ UNIT INVESTIGASI KHUSUS ★
Misi: Temukan & Basmi Bug di Scratch! 🐛
Sentuh tombol untuk memulai ▲
KASUS #1
Kucing seharusnya maju 10 langkah, tapi malah mundur terus! 😱 Ada yang salah di kode-nya nih...
Tarik blok yang benar ke zona perbaikan! 👇
Psst... angka positif = maju, angka negatif = mundur! 🤫
KASUS #2
Kucing harusnya mengeong BERSAMAAN dengan mengecil. Tapi dia mengeong duluan, baru mengecil. Urutannya salah! 🤔
Pilih blok suara yang tepat agar keduanya jalan bareng! 👇
"play until done" = tunggu selesai dulu. "start sound" = langsung lanjut! 🎵
KASUS #4
Kucing harusnya hanya muncul jika ditekan tombol tertentu. Tapi dia tidak mau muncul! Kondisi IF-nya salah! 👻
Ganti blok show pertama dengan blok yang tepat! 👇
Dia muncul sebelum di-touch. Seharusnya... disembunyikan dulu! 🤫
KASUS #5
Setiap kali pemain klik, skor seharusnya bertambah 1. Tapi malah di-set jadi 1 terus! 😤 Variabelnya salah diatur!
Ganti blok "set" dengan blok yang tepat! 👇
"set" = ganti nilai. "change by" = tambah nilai! ➕
KASUS #6
Sprite kedua tidak merespons pesan yang dikirim. Pesan tersesat! Mereka gak pakai nama pesan yang sama! 📡
Sprite 1:
Sprite 2:
Pilih nama pesan yang benar! 👇
Nama harus SAMA persis! Tidak boleh typo! 📝
KASUS #7
Kucing hanya muncul jika kedua tombol ditekan BERSAMAAN. Tapi kondisinya pakai "OR", jadi cukup satu tombol saja! ❌
Ganti "OR" dengan operator yang tepat! 👇
OR = salah satu saja. AND = kedua-duanya! 🔀
KASUS #8
Daftar berisi: [Apel, Jeruk, Manga]. Tapi hanya 2 item yang ditampilkan! Indexnya salah! Harusnya ambil item nomor 3! 🥭
Ganti index yang salah! 👇
Daftar nomor 1, 2, 3... (bukan 0, 1, 2)! 🔢
KASUS #9
Kloning sprite tidak pernah berhenti! Terus clone... clone... clone... sampai crash! 💥 Perlu blok "delete this clone"!
Tambahkan blok pemberhenti clone! 👇
Blok terakhir harus hapus clone yang udah selesai! 🗑️
KASUS #10 - FINAL BOSS!
Kucing harus bergerak 3x ke kanan, lalu balik dan bergerak 3x ke kiri. Kucing hanya bergerak 3x saja! Loop dalamnya gak jalan!
Tentukan jumlah ulang yang benar! 👇
Outer loop 2x, inner loop 3x = 2×3 = 6! 🔢
★ SEMUA KASUS TERPECAHKAN ★
Selamat, Detektif! 🎉 Kamu berhasil menemukan dan membasmi semua bug. Terima Lencana Detektif Kehormatan ini!
🏆 Lencana Detektif Kehormatan 🏆
Diberikan kepada siswa-siswi hebat yang telah menaklukkan 10 bug Scratch!